Set your default email address
Students have 2 email addresses, one has the format up1234567@myport.ac.uk and the other your firstname.lastname@myport.ac.uk, you may find you have a number at the end of your email if someone else already has the same name. If you have more than two email addresses, you may like to set your preferred default email address, to do this:
- Visit mail.myport.ac.uk from a web browser.
- Click the settings cog in the top right hand corner.
- Click See all settings.
- Choose the Accounts tab.
- Under the Send mail as section, decide on your preferred email address, then click make default next to that email address.
- The settings are saved and you can return to your inbox.
Forward emails from your University Google Mail account
- From your University Google Mail account, choose the settings cog in the top right hand corner of the screen, select Settings.
- Choose the Forwarding and POP/IMAP tab. Under the Forwarding section, select Add a forwarding address.
- Enter the email address you wish to forward your email to and click Next.
- You should be prompted to confirm the forwarding address, click Proceed.
- A confirmation code should be sent to the forwarding email address.
- From the inbox of the forwarded address, open the confirmation email originating from the University of Portsmouth.
- Click the verification link.
- To confirm the mail forwarding, click Confirm when prompted.
- You should recieve confirmation the forwarding has been a success.
- Return to your University Google Mail account and choose the settings option again, under the Forwarding and POP/IMAP tab, set the option to be Forward a copy of incoming mail to .
